Quote:
Originally Posted by mrclrider
Did Astin Martin buy Jaguar?? Probably a stupid question, but that looks like a db9 to me..sweet *** car though, color is sick!!
|
No, both are two different companies. However, both have used the same designer, Ian Callum. He worked for AM first and then went to work for Jaguar and most of the design traits for the AM DB7 and Vanquish went into the Jag XK.
While the DB9 and Vanquish were designed by two different people, they do share traits with each other (grille, headlamps, side gills), so they all start to resemble each other....
